mirror of
https://github.com/XRPLF/rippled.git
synced 2025-12-06 17:27:55 +00:00
Log some additional info.
This commit is contained in:
@@ -1301,6 +1301,8 @@ void Peer::recvGetLedger(ripple::TMGetLedger& packet)
|
|||||||
if (packet.has_requestcookie())
|
if (packet.has_requestcookie())
|
||||||
reply.set_requestcookie(packet.requestcookie());
|
reply.set_requestcookie(packet.requestcookie());
|
||||||
|
|
||||||
|
std::string logMe;
|
||||||
|
|
||||||
if (packet.itype() == ripple::liTS_CANDIDATE)
|
if (packet.itype() == ripple::liTS_CANDIDATE)
|
||||||
{ // Request is for a transaction candidate set
|
{ // Request is for a transaction candidate set
|
||||||
cLog(lsINFO) << "Received request for TX candidate set data " << getIP();
|
cLog(lsINFO) << "Received request for TX candidate set data " << getIP();
|
||||||
@@ -1360,6 +1362,7 @@ void Peer::recvGetLedger(ripple::TMGetLedger& packet)
|
|||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
memcpy(ledgerhash.begin(), packet.ledgerhash().data(), 32);
|
memcpy(ledgerhash.begin(), packet.ledgerhash().data(), 32);
|
||||||
|
logMe += "LedgerHash:"; logMe += ledgerhash.GetHex();
|
||||||
ledger = theApp->getLedgerMaster().getLedgerByHash(ledgerhash);
|
ledger = theApp->getLedgerMaster().getLedgerByHash(ledgerhash);
|
||||||
|
|
||||||
tLog(!ledger, lsINFO) << "Don't have ledger " << ledgerhash;
|
tLog(!ledger, lsINFO) << "Don't have ledger " << ledgerhash;
|
||||||
@@ -1457,9 +1460,15 @@ void Peer::recvGetLedger(ripple::TMGetLedger& packet)
|
|||||||
}
|
}
|
||||||
|
|
||||||
if (packet.itype() == ripple::liTX_NODE)
|
if (packet.itype() == ripple::liTX_NODE)
|
||||||
|
{
|
||||||
map = ledger->peekTransactionMap();
|
map = ledger->peekTransactionMap();
|
||||||
|
logMe += " TX:"; logMe += map->getHash().GetHex();
|
||||||
|
}
|
||||||
else if (packet.itype() == ripple::liAS_NODE)
|
else if (packet.itype() == ripple::liAS_NODE)
|
||||||
|
{
|
||||||
map = ledger->peekAccountStateMap();
|
map = ledger->peekAccountStateMap();
|
||||||
|
logMe += " AS:"; logMe += map->getHash().GetHex();
|
||||||
|
}
|
||||||
}
|
}
|
||||||
|
|
||||||
if ((!map) || (packet.nodeids_size() == 0))
|
if ((!map) || (packet.nodeids_size() == 0))
|
||||||
@@ -1469,6 +1478,7 @@ void Peer::recvGetLedger(ripple::TMGetLedger& packet)
|
|||||||
return;
|
return;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
cLog(lsINFO) << "Request: " << logMe;
|
||||||
for(int i = 0; i < packet.nodeids().size(); ++i)
|
for(int i = 0; i < packet.nodeids().size(); ++i)
|
||||||
{
|
{
|
||||||
SHAMapNode mn(packet.nodeids(i).data(), packet.nodeids(i).size());
|
SHAMapNode mn(packet.nodeids(i).data(), packet.nodeids(i).size());
|
||||||
|
|||||||
Reference in New Issue
Block a user